Starting Your Career: A Guide to Employability in Nursing Assisting
Embarking on a career as a nursing assistant can be both rewarding and challenging. This role plays a crucial part in providing essential care to patients, making it a highly valuable profession. To ensure your prosperity in this field, it's vital to understand the factors that contribute to employability.
- One key element is gaining proper training. Many employers require aspiring nursing assistants to obtain a certified nursing assistant (CNA) program. This formal education equips you with the expertise necessary to perform essential patient care tasks.
- Furthermore, developing strong social skills is paramount. Nursing assistants frequently engage with patients, families, and other healthcare professionals. Being able to concisely convey information and build rapport is essential for providing compassionate care.
- Ultimately, demonstrating a genuine dedication to patient well-being can set you apart. Employers seek individuals who are dedicated and genuinely care about the needs of others.
Essential Skills for Success: Your Employability Roadmap in Nursing Assistance
Embarking on a career as a nursing assistant is an gratifying journey that demands a diverse set of abilities. To thrive in this dynamic field, it's vital to cultivate a strong foundation of core skills. These skills not only boost your day-to-day performance but also aid to the overall health of patients under your care.
- Clear Communication: Transmitting information with both patients and healthcare professionals in a empathetic manner is essential.
- Practical Skills: A proficiency in fundamental clinical tasks such as taking vitals, assisting with transfer, and offering basic care is crucial.
- Problem-Solving: The ability to assess situations, recognize potential concerns, and formulate appropriate solutions is essential.
- Cooperation: Nursing assistants often collaborate in a collaborative environment. Constructive relationship skills are required for smooth collaboration.
- Empathy: Providing support to patients in vulnerable situations requires a deep sense of compassion.

Advancing Your Nursing Assistant Career: A Focus on Employability and Growth
As a nursing assistant, you play a vital role in providing compassionate care to patients. Continuously expanding your skillset can boost your employability and open up new avenues.
One effective way to develop your career is by seeking formal training in areas like wound care, dementia management, or medication administration. Licensure in these areas can demonstrate your competence to potential employers and boost your earning potential.
Another valuable approach is to proactively network with other healthcare professionals. Attending conferences, joining professional organizations, and cultivating relationships can provide you with exposure into latest trends in the field and create valuable avenues.
Always bear in mind that your career growth as a nursing assistant is a continuous process. By embracing learning opportunities, expanding your skills, and networking with others, you can realize your full potential in this rewarding profession.
